While calling 999 is the immediate go-to in the UK for emergencies, understanding how to register for alternative communication methods can be life-saving, especially for individuals with hearing or speech impairments. The 999 register process allows you to utilize the Emergency SMS service, ensuring you can still contact police, ambulance, fire rescue or coastguard by text 999. Understanding the Emergency Numbers

While the primary focus here is the 999 register for SMS, it's useful to understand the different emergency numbers available in the UK:

* 999: For immediate, life-threatening emergencies where police, ambulance, fire, or coastguard are required.

* 111: For urgent medical help that is not life-threatening. You can also access this service online.

* 101: For non-emergency police mattersHow to send a text to get help in an emergency.

Who Can Use the 999 SMS Service?

The Emergency SMS service is designed for anyone who cannot make a voice call to 999.Contact 999 using Relay UK This primarily includes:

* Individuals who are deaf, deafblind, or hard-of-hearing.

* People who have speech impairments.

What to Include in an Emergency SMS

Once you are registered, in a genuine emergency, you should send a text message to 999 that clearly states:
